Libeň Synagogue
The Libeňská Synagogue (today also called Synagoga na Palmovka) stands near the Palmovka metro station. Already in the sixteenth century, a Jewish quarter was established in Libni, which expanded considerably in the middle of the eighteenth century, when Jews, expelled by Empress Maria Theresa from the inner part of Prague, resettled here.
